Tesla vs. Illusion: Does a Painted Wall Trick the Car’s Sensors?

Mark Rober tested whether a Tesla on Autopilot could crash into a wall painted like a road, and the results were concerning. Despite Tesla's Full Self-Driving software, an older Model Y still drove through the wall. However, the newer Cybertruck with upgraded hardware successfully stopped, highlighting differences in Tesla's technology.
